Tribune Broadcasting group is in a dispute with DISH, they have several stations and this is one of them. DISH is not forcing them off, if they do go off for awhile it will be because Tribune told DISH they can no longer carry the channel until the new contract is completed. Most all local channel disputes if they do go off the air get resolved relatively quickly.
